    I like the Tenet Flux Rifle, it has low recoil, and no impact so I don’t have to worry about enemies’ heads flailing around as much when going for head shots.

    The Ax-52 is also pretty good once Biotic Rounds is activated, and the headshots have increased critical chance if you’re aiming down sights. It does feel like this weapon needs to reload frequently though.

  • From my testing it seems like it needs to be a stage that hasn’t had a cursed peely pix used on it before (not sure if the peely pix also has to be different).

    I completed TA with curse stickers on stage 1 and 2, and something else on stage 3. The next run I used my unused curse sticker on stage 1 and was not given a peely pix on completion. Finally I moved that sticker onto stage 3 and reran everything and finally got the last bonus peely pix after completing that last mission.

  • It seems a little unfortunate that Slash Dash needs Exalted Blade to be active if you want that ability to benefit from combo multipliers. Exalted blade also can’t be subsumed off if you want to use Slash Dash offensively. It also would have been nice if Arcane Crescendo preserved initial combo after deactivating Exalted Blade.

    These things aside, with the recent buffs to melee Excalibur is significantly stronger than he used to be, and it’s nice to finally be free of stat sticks.


  • The Coda Sporothirx seems like it is just a very minor buff over the base version stat wise. Kind of wish they changed the weapon a little more like adding a second zoom level to the Coda version. The bonus element may throw off your slash/viral balance compared to the base Sporothrix, if you’re using a gas/blast build you probably don’t care as much/do benefit from the extra elemental weighting.

    Most snipers have visual bugs with their scopes currently, the sporothrix is one of the worse ones where the scope elements will vibrate after taking a shot.

    Might be worth building him to farming relics and then selling the prime junk/sets you get from those relic runs if you don’t already have have a loadout that you like using for those. He is one of the better warframes for this and Thermal Sunder is nice to have on the off chance a capture mission turns into an exterminate.

    As for fun, that depends on how you like to play. Thermal Sunder on Gauss works fine for nuking content outside of ESO if you have the requires mods/arcanes, and don’t mind spamming 3. He’s only really fast in the tilesets that are more open/less complex, otherwise you’re going to be slamming into walls a lot.
